游戏课程怎么写
作者:寻法网
|
321人看过
发布时间:2026-02-21 08:01:14
标签:
游戏课程怎么写:从教学设计到内容编排的深度解析在游戏开发与教育领域,游戏课程的撰写是一项兼具创意与技术性的任务。它不仅需要具备扎实的编程知识与游戏设计基础,还需要结合教育学原理,构建出一套系统、科学、可操作的教学内容体系。本文将从课程
游戏课程怎么写:从教学设计到内容编排的深度解析
在游戏开发与教育领域,游戏课程的撰写是一项兼具创意与技术性的任务。它不仅需要具备扎实的编程知识与游戏设计基础,还需要结合教育学原理,构建出一套系统、科学、可操作的教学内容体系。本文将从课程设计、内容编排、教学方法、评估体系等多个维度,系统阐述“游戏课程怎么写”的核心要点。
一、明确课程目标与定位
游戏课程的编写首先要明确其目标与定位。课程目标决定了课程内容的深度与广度,也影响了教学方法的选择。常见的课程目标包括:
1. 知识目标:掌握游戏开发的基础原理与技术,如图形学、物理引擎、AI算法等。
2. 技能目标:提升学生的编程能力、设计思维与团队协作能力。
3. 情感目标:激发学生对游戏开发的兴趣,培养创新与探索精神。
课程定位则决定了课程的适用对象与教学方式。例如,面向初学者的课程应注重基础概念的讲解,而面向进阶者的课程则应强调技术实现与项目实战。
二、课程结构设计:模块化与层次化
课程结构设计是游戏课程撰写的核心环节之一。良好的课程结构能够帮助学生循序渐进地掌握知识,避免信息过载或内容脱节。
1. 模块化设计
将课程内容划分为若干模块,每个模块聚焦一个主题,如:
- 基础概念模块:游戏类型、引擎选择、开发工具介绍。
- 技术模块:图形渲染、物理模拟、音频处理。
- 设计模块:关卡设计、角色建模、UI交互。
- 项目模块:完整游戏开发流程、版本控制、测试与优化。
2. 层次化设计
课程内容应按照难度递进的顺序进行安排,从基础知识到高级技术逐步推进。例如:
- 初级阶段:掌握基本概念与工具使用。
- 中级阶段:实现基础功能与优化技术。
- 高级阶段:完成完整项目并进行迭代优化。
三、教学内容编排:逻辑与节奏并重
教学内容的编排需要兼顾逻辑性与节奏感,确保学生在学习过程中既能理解原理,又能逐步实践。
1. 原理与实践结合
游戏课程应注重理论与实践的结合。例如:
- 理论讲解:介绍游戏引擎的工作原理、物理引擎的算法。
- 实践操作:引导学生使用引擎进行简单开发,如创建一个2D小游戏。
2. 项目驱动教学
通过设计具有挑战性的项目,引导学生在实践中学习。例如:
- 小型游戏开发:学生以小组为单位,完成一个小型游戏的开发。
- 项目迭代:在项目开发过程中,逐步完善游戏机制、优化性能、提升用户体验。
四、教学方法:多样化与互动性
教学方法的多样性与互动性是提升课程质量的关键。游戏课程应采用多种教学方式,以适应不同学习风格的学生。
1. 多媒体教学
利用视频、动画、演示等方式,直观展示游戏开发过程。例如:
- 开发过程演示:展示从概念设计到最终成品的全过程。
- 技术原理讲解:通过动画演示物理引擎的运作机制。
2. 互动式教学
通过互动游戏、实时反馈等方式,增强学生的参与感。例如:
- 游戏化学习:将课程内容设计成小游戏,学生在游戏过程中学习知识。
- 即时反馈:通过在线平台,学生可实时查看自己代码的运行结果。
五、评估体系:全面与动态结合
游戏课程的评估体系应全面且动态,既关注学生知识掌握程度,也关注其实践能力与创新能力。
1. 知识评估
- 理论测试:通过在线考试或书面测试,检验学生对游戏原理、技术术语的理解。
- 代码审查:评估学生代码的结构、逻辑与效率。
2. 技能评估
- 项目评估:通过小组项目,评估学生的编程能力、团队协作与项目管理能力。
- 技术展示:学生展示自己的开发成果,并接受同行评审。
3. 进程评估
- 阶段性测试:根据课程进度,定期进行测试,检验学生的学习成果。
- 反思与改进:鼓励学生在学习过程中进行反思,提出改进建议。
六、教学资源与工具推荐
游戏课程的编写离不开优质的教学资源与工具支持。推荐以下资源与工具:
1. 开发工具
- Unity:跨平台游戏开发工具,适合初学者与进阶者。
- Unreal Engine:适合开发高质量游戏,功能强大但学习曲线较陡。
- Godot:轻量级游戏引擎,适合学习游戏设计与编程。
2. 学习平台
- Coursera:提供游戏开发相关的课程,涵盖基础与进阶内容。
- edX:包含游戏开发与编程的高质量课程。
- YouTube:众多游戏开发者发布教程,适合自学。
3. 学习资料
- 书籍:《游戏开发入门》、《Unity 3D游戏开发指南》等。
- 在线文档:Unity、Unreal Engine的官方文档。
- 社区资源:GitHub、Stack Overflow等,提供学习与交流平台。
七、课程内容的持续更新与优化
游戏技术更新迅速,课程内容也需要不断迭代与优化,以适应行业发展。
1. 关注技术动态
- 跟踪新技术:如AI、VR/AR、云游戏等。
- 结合最新趋势:在课程中融入新技术,提升课程的前沿性。
2. 实践与反馈
- 学生反馈:通过问卷或访谈,了解学生的学习体验与需求。
- 课程调整:根据反馈,优化课程内容与教学方法。
3. 多元化教学
- 跨学科融合:结合数学、物理、美术等学科知识,提升课程的综合性。
- 跨平台教学:根据学生背景,设计不同难度的课程内容。
八、课程设计中的注意事项
在编写游戏课程时,需注意以下几点:
1. 考虑学生背景
- 差异化教学:根据学生的知识水平,设计不同难度的课程内容。
- 分层教学:为不同能力的学生提供不同的学习路径。
2. 注重学习体验
- 降低门槛:提供基础教程与示例,帮助初学者快速入门。
- 鼓励探索:鼓励学生尝试新工具与技术,激发创造力。
3. 保持课程的趣味性
- 游戏化设计:将课程内容设计成游戏,提升学习兴趣。
- 互动环节:增加讨论、问答、实践等互动环节,增强课堂参与感。
九、课程写作的实战建议
撰写游戏课程需要结合教学理论与实际操作,以下是一些实用建议:
1. 结构清晰
- 课程大纲应包括目标、内容、教学方法、评估方式等。
- 每个模块应有明确的学习目标与内容安排。
2. 语言简洁
- 课程内容应使用通俗易懂的语言,避免过于技术化。
- 适当使用示例与图表,帮助学生理解。
3. 实践导向
- 课程内容应注重实践,鼓励学生动手操作。
- 提供项目模板、代码示例与参考资料,方便学生参考学习。
4. 评估明确
- 课程评估应有明确的评分标准与反馈机制。
- 鼓励学生通过项目展示、答辩等方式进行成果展示。
十、
游戏课程的编写是一项系统性、实践性与创新性并重的工作。它不仅需要掌握游戏开发技术,还需结合教育学原理,构建一套科学、合理的教学体系。通过合理的课程设计、内容编排、教学方法与评估体系,可以有效提升学生的学习效果与兴趣。在不断变化的技术环境中,游戏课程也需要持续更新与优化,以适应新时代的学习需求。
在游戏开发与教育的交叉领域,游戏课程的撰写不仅是一门技术,更是一门艺术。它需要创作者具备扎实的专业知识,同时也要有对教育本质的深刻理解。只有在二者之间找到平衡,才能打造出真正有价值的课程内容。
在游戏开发与教育领域,游戏课程的撰写是一项兼具创意与技术性的任务。它不仅需要具备扎实的编程知识与游戏设计基础,还需要结合教育学原理,构建出一套系统、科学、可操作的教学内容体系。本文将从课程设计、内容编排、教学方法、评估体系等多个维度,系统阐述“游戏课程怎么写”的核心要点。
一、明确课程目标与定位
游戏课程的编写首先要明确其目标与定位。课程目标决定了课程内容的深度与广度,也影响了教学方法的选择。常见的课程目标包括:
1. 知识目标:掌握游戏开发的基础原理与技术,如图形学、物理引擎、AI算法等。
2. 技能目标:提升学生的编程能力、设计思维与团队协作能力。
3. 情感目标:激发学生对游戏开发的兴趣,培养创新与探索精神。
课程定位则决定了课程的适用对象与教学方式。例如,面向初学者的课程应注重基础概念的讲解,而面向进阶者的课程则应强调技术实现与项目实战。
二、课程结构设计:模块化与层次化
课程结构设计是游戏课程撰写的核心环节之一。良好的课程结构能够帮助学生循序渐进地掌握知识,避免信息过载或内容脱节。
1. 模块化设计
将课程内容划分为若干模块,每个模块聚焦一个主题,如:
- 基础概念模块:游戏类型、引擎选择、开发工具介绍。
- 技术模块:图形渲染、物理模拟、音频处理。
- 设计模块:关卡设计、角色建模、UI交互。
- 项目模块:完整游戏开发流程、版本控制、测试与优化。
2. 层次化设计
课程内容应按照难度递进的顺序进行安排,从基础知识到高级技术逐步推进。例如:
- 初级阶段:掌握基本概念与工具使用。
- 中级阶段:实现基础功能与优化技术。
- 高级阶段:完成完整项目并进行迭代优化。
三、教学内容编排:逻辑与节奏并重
教学内容的编排需要兼顾逻辑性与节奏感,确保学生在学习过程中既能理解原理,又能逐步实践。
1. 原理与实践结合
游戏课程应注重理论与实践的结合。例如:
- 理论讲解:介绍游戏引擎的工作原理、物理引擎的算法。
- 实践操作:引导学生使用引擎进行简单开发,如创建一个2D小游戏。
2. 项目驱动教学
通过设计具有挑战性的项目,引导学生在实践中学习。例如:
- 小型游戏开发:学生以小组为单位,完成一个小型游戏的开发。
- 项目迭代:在项目开发过程中,逐步完善游戏机制、优化性能、提升用户体验。
四、教学方法:多样化与互动性
教学方法的多样性与互动性是提升课程质量的关键。游戏课程应采用多种教学方式,以适应不同学习风格的学生。
1. 多媒体教学
利用视频、动画、演示等方式,直观展示游戏开发过程。例如:
- 开发过程演示:展示从概念设计到最终成品的全过程。
- 技术原理讲解:通过动画演示物理引擎的运作机制。
2. 互动式教学
通过互动游戏、实时反馈等方式,增强学生的参与感。例如:
- 游戏化学习:将课程内容设计成小游戏,学生在游戏过程中学习知识。
- 即时反馈:通过在线平台,学生可实时查看自己代码的运行结果。
五、评估体系:全面与动态结合
游戏课程的评估体系应全面且动态,既关注学生知识掌握程度,也关注其实践能力与创新能力。
1. 知识评估
- 理论测试:通过在线考试或书面测试,检验学生对游戏原理、技术术语的理解。
- 代码审查:评估学生代码的结构、逻辑与效率。
2. 技能评估
- 项目评估:通过小组项目,评估学生的编程能力、团队协作与项目管理能力。
- 技术展示:学生展示自己的开发成果,并接受同行评审。
3. 进程评估
- 阶段性测试:根据课程进度,定期进行测试,检验学生的学习成果。
- 反思与改进:鼓励学生在学习过程中进行反思,提出改进建议。
六、教学资源与工具推荐
游戏课程的编写离不开优质的教学资源与工具支持。推荐以下资源与工具:
1. 开发工具
- Unity:跨平台游戏开发工具,适合初学者与进阶者。
- Unreal Engine:适合开发高质量游戏,功能强大但学习曲线较陡。
- Godot:轻量级游戏引擎,适合学习游戏设计与编程。
2. 学习平台
- Coursera:提供游戏开发相关的课程,涵盖基础与进阶内容。
- edX:包含游戏开发与编程的高质量课程。
- YouTube:众多游戏开发者发布教程,适合自学。
3. 学习资料
- 书籍:《游戏开发入门》、《Unity 3D游戏开发指南》等。
- 在线文档:Unity、Unreal Engine的官方文档。
- 社区资源:GitHub、Stack Overflow等,提供学习与交流平台。
七、课程内容的持续更新与优化
游戏技术更新迅速,课程内容也需要不断迭代与优化,以适应行业发展。
1. 关注技术动态
- 跟踪新技术:如AI、VR/AR、云游戏等。
- 结合最新趋势:在课程中融入新技术,提升课程的前沿性。
2. 实践与反馈
- 学生反馈:通过问卷或访谈,了解学生的学习体验与需求。
- 课程调整:根据反馈,优化课程内容与教学方法。
3. 多元化教学
- 跨学科融合:结合数学、物理、美术等学科知识,提升课程的综合性。
- 跨平台教学:根据学生背景,设计不同难度的课程内容。
八、课程设计中的注意事项
在编写游戏课程时,需注意以下几点:
1. 考虑学生背景
- 差异化教学:根据学生的知识水平,设计不同难度的课程内容。
- 分层教学:为不同能力的学生提供不同的学习路径。
2. 注重学习体验
- 降低门槛:提供基础教程与示例,帮助初学者快速入门。
- 鼓励探索:鼓励学生尝试新工具与技术,激发创造力。
3. 保持课程的趣味性
- 游戏化设计:将课程内容设计成游戏,提升学习兴趣。
- 互动环节:增加讨论、问答、实践等互动环节,增强课堂参与感。
九、课程写作的实战建议
撰写游戏课程需要结合教学理论与实际操作,以下是一些实用建议:
1. 结构清晰
- 课程大纲应包括目标、内容、教学方法、评估方式等。
- 每个模块应有明确的学习目标与内容安排。
2. 语言简洁
- 课程内容应使用通俗易懂的语言,避免过于技术化。
- 适当使用示例与图表,帮助学生理解。
3. 实践导向
- 课程内容应注重实践,鼓励学生动手操作。
- 提供项目模板、代码示例与参考资料,方便学生参考学习。
4. 评估明确
- 课程评估应有明确的评分标准与反馈机制。
- 鼓励学生通过项目展示、答辩等方式进行成果展示。
十、
游戏课程的编写是一项系统性、实践性与创新性并重的工作。它不仅需要掌握游戏开发技术,还需结合教育学原理,构建一套科学、合理的教学体系。通过合理的课程设计、内容编排、教学方法与评估体系,可以有效提升学生的学习效果与兴趣。在不断变化的技术环境中,游戏课程也需要持续更新与优化,以适应新时代的学习需求。
在游戏开发与教育的交叉领域,游戏课程的撰写不仅是一门技术,更是一门艺术。它需要创作者具备扎实的专业知识,同时也要有对教育本质的深刻理解。只有在二者之间找到平衡,才能打造出真正有价值的课程内容。
推荐文章
了天的了怎么写在数字时代,内容创作已成为一种重要的表达方式,而“了天的了”则是网络上一种独特的表达方式,常用于描述某种状态或行为。尽管其看似随意,但背后却蕴含着一定的逻辑和文化内涵。本文将从多个角度探讨“了天的了”这一表达的含义
2026-02-21 08:01:07
77人看过
活泼人设怎么写:打造个人品牌与影响力的关键策略在当今信息爆炸的时代,个人品牌和影响力已经成为了职场和社交中不可或缺的组成部分。而“活泼人设”作为一种独特的个人风格,不仅能够帮助你在人群中脱颖而出,还能在品牌建设、社交互动和职业发展中发
2026-02-21 08:01:06
287人看过
修改法律该怎么提案:一份全面的指南法律体系的完善与更新,是社会进步的重要保障。然而,法律的修改并非随意进行,它需要经过严谨的程序和充分的论证。对于法律修改的提案,正确的做法是基于事实、逻辑和法律原理,确保修改的合法性和可行性。本文将从
2026-02-21 08:01:04
163人看过
法律解答文案怎么写好听:打造专业、实用、可读的法律文本在信息爆炸的时代,法律文本的传播方式也发生了深刻变化。无论是法律咨询、司法解释、合同文本,还是法律知识科普,都需要具备专业性、准确性与可读性的平衡。而“法律解答文案怎么写好听”这一
2026-02-21 08:01:03
89人看过
.webp)
.webp)
.webp)
.webp)